| | UC Berkeley We are researching addressable cell-to-cell communication in e.coli. By manipulating the process of conjugation, our cells may selectively pass plasmids to other cells. Information contained in the transfered plasmids may be regulated at translation by implementing RNA based locks and keys. These key research advances may allow for implmentation of complex systems of NAND logic gates in bacterial cultures. |
